Sturdy
Sturdy adjective - Marked by the ability to withstand stress without structural damage or distortion.
Usage example: wear sturdy boots because we will be going over sharp rocks and uneven terrain

Solid
Solid adjective - Having a consistency that does not easily yield to pressure.
Usage example: the ice cream is too solid to scoop right now
